What Size Generator for an Outdoor Event
Direct answer
Add up your actual equipment draws, then add 20–30% headroom for startup surges. Rental-industry anchors: 3,000–3,600 W covers a DJ setup, string lights, a fridge and vendor outlets — the typical backyard-wedding load. Move to 5,000–7,500 W once electric catering equipment (grill 1,500–2,400 W, coffee maker 600–1,200 W, warmers 600–1,200 W) and a bigger PA join. Amplifiers alone run 500–2,000 W; string lights are trivial (~0.5 W/bulb).
List loads first, buy watts second
Generator regret is almost always a missing list, not a wrong multiplication: the coffee maker, the second speaker pair, the bounce-house blower that appeared on the day. Write every plugged-in device with its wattage (label or manual), sum the running load, add the biggest single startup surge, then 20–30% margin. If catering runs on propane instead of electricity, most weddings fit comfortably in the 3,000-watt class.
Place the generator downwind and away from the tent (noise and exhaust), run cables along taped routes, and never daisy-chain power strips to reach distance — rent proper distribution cable with the generator.

- Running watts vs surge watts: motors and compressors spike on startup — that's what the headroom covers.
What changes this answer
- Electric catering is the step change — heat-producing appliances dominate every other load.
- Sound systems scale with venue size; a 4-speaker PA can triple the AV draw.
- Cold weather adds heaters (1,500 W+ each) — often the forgotten load.
